Maximizing Returns Tax-Efficient Strategies for Greenfield Investments

Greenfield investments involve establishing new operations in a foreign country, presenting unique opportunities and challenges for maximizing returns through tax-efficient strategies. This guide explores effective approaches to optimize tax outcomes while undertaking greenfield investments, providing insights for businesses to navigate tax complexities and enhance profitability.

Understanding Greenfield Investments and Tax Efficiency

Greenfield investments refer to building new facilities or expanding operations in a foreign country, often requiring careful consideration of tax implications such as:

Tax Incentives: Benefits offered by host countries to attract foreign investment.
Transfer Pricing: Pricing of intra-company transactions to comply with local tax laws.
Structuring: Choosing entity types and legal structures to minimize tax liabilities.

Strategies for Tax-Efficient Greenfield Investments

1. Utilization of Tax Incentives
– Take advantage of available tax incentives
Investment Allowances: Deductions or exemptions for capital expenditures.
Tax Holidays: Periods with reduced or zero tax rates for qualifying investments.

2. Transfer Pricing Optimization
– Ensure compliance with transfer pricing regulations
Documentation: Detailed records of transactions to justify pricing policies.
Advance Pricing Agreements (APAs): Pre-agreed pricing methods with tax authorities.

3. Entity Structuring and Legal Considerations
– Select the appropriate entity structure
Subsidiary vs. Branch: Considerations of autonomy, liability, and tax implications.
Joint Ventures: Partnerships with local entities for shared investments and risks.
